Thousands visit major ICT parks as officials check facilities

March 24, 2026 by Sajid Salamat

Thousands of people continued visiting three major parks in Islamabad on the third day of Eid-ul-Fitr, as the district administration remained active in the field to review arrangements and ensure public access to facilities. Thousands of families to be relocated for planned operation in Tirah Valley

January 10, 2026 by Sajid Salamat

The administration in Khyber Pakhtunkhwa’s Khyber district on Friday said that it has begun preparations for the evacuation of residents from the Maidan area of Tirah Valley ahead of a planned operation. Hundreds of thousands protest against Algeria’s ruling elite

April 27, 2019 by DailyTimes.pk

Hundreds of thousands of protesters demanding the departure of Algeria’s ruling elite rallied peacefully in Algiers for a tenth consecutive Friday.
